Course Content

• Sustainable Trail Design Principles & Best Practices
• Erosion Control & Water Management Techniques for Trails
• Trail Construction Methods & Materials (including low-impact techniques)
• Advanced Trail Maintenance & Repair Strategies
• Trail Assessment & Planning (including GIS mapping and impact analysis)
• Ecological Considerations in Trail Design & Sustainable Trail Design
• Volunteer Management & Community Engagement for Trail Projects
• Trail Accessibility Design and Compliance
• Budgeting, Funding, and Grant Writing for Trail Projects

Career path

Career Role Description
Sustainable Trail Design & Construction Manager Oversees all aspects of trail projects, ensuring environmental sustainability and adherence to best practices. Requires strong project management and sustainable trail design skills.
Trail Maintenance & Restoration Specialist Focuses on preserving and restoring existing trails, minimizing environmental impact through eco-friendly maintenance techniques. Expertise in erosion control and sustainable trail building is essential.
Environmental Consultant (Trails) Provides expert advice on environmental considerations during trail planning and construction. Strong understanding of sustainable land management and relevant legislation is crucial.
Sustainable Trail Design & Planning Technician Supports senior roles in the technical aspects of trail design, utilising GIS and CAD software for efficient and environmentally sound trail design and planning.
